Ingredients

Coffee Base
- 1–2 shots of espresso or 1 cup strong brewed coffee
Pumpkin Spice Mixture
- 2 tablespoons pumpkin puree
- 1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 1/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g
- 1/8 teaspoon ground cloves
- 2 tablespoons brown sugar or maple syrup
- 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
Milk
- 1 cup milk or dairy alternative (almond, oat, coconut, etc.)
Toppings (Optional)
- Whipped cream
- Additional cinnamon or nutmeg for garnish
Instructions
- Step 1: Brew Your Coffee
Make 1-2 shots of espresso or brew a strong cup of coffee to serve as the bold and rich base for the latte. - Step 2: Prepare the Pumpkin Spice Mixture
In a small saucepan, combine the pumpkin puree, cinnamon, nutmeg, cloves, brown sugar (or maple syrup), and vanilla extract. Heat gently over low heat, stirring frequently until warm and fragrant, allowing the spices to fully bloom. - Step 3: Steam and Froth the Milk
Warm the milk on the stove or use a milk frother until hot and frothy, creating a creamy texture to enhance the latte’s mouthfeel. - Step 4: Combine and Mix
Pour the hot espresso or coffee into your favorite mug, add the pumpkin spice mixture, then stir in the steamed milk. Mix well to blend all flavors into a smooth, creamy latte. - Step 5: Add Toppings
Top your Pumpkin Spice Latte with a generous swirl of whipped cream and a sprinkle of ground cinnamon or nutmeg for an extra touch of fall magic.
Notes
- Use freshly ground spices like cinnamon and nutmeg for best flavor.
- Adjust sweetness gradually to suit your taste preferences.
- Warm the pumpkin mixture gently to prevent burning or curdling.
- Frothing milk adds a luxurious creamy foam but is optional.
- Use freshly brewed, bold espresso or coffee for optimal flavor depth.
